Many seemingly static scenes contain subtle changes that are invisible to the naked human eye. However, it is possible to pull out these small changes from videos through the use of algorithms we have developed. We give a way to visualize these small changes by amplifying them and we present algorithms to pull out interesting signals from these videos, such as the human pulse, sound from vibrating objects and the motion of hot air.
Software and Code
Eulerian Video Magnification code Matlab code and executables implementing Eulerian video processing for amplifying color and motion changes.
**Phase Based Video Motion Processing code** Matlab code implementing the new and improved phase-based motion magnification pipeline.
**Videoscope** Web interface for motion and color magnification. Upload your videos and have them magnified!
Publications (Magnifying Motion and Color Changes)
Publications (Analysis of Small Motions)
Faculty:
Students, Postdocs and Affiliates:
Collaborators: Edward H. Adelson, Oral Buyukozturk, Anat Levin, Ce Liu, John Guttag, Gautham J. Mysore, Eugene Shih, Antonio Torralba
Related Work and Other Applications